    Correction PLO the Constituency Development Fund was a brain child of Engineer Karue then MP for Kipipiri long before the 2010 constitution. The good Engineer may have looked at the Ugandan version of devolution for inspiration. However, Martin Shikuku, he of the blessed memory, had way back in the eighties (or was it seventies) put up the Butere Constituency Development Fund with a monthly token of 10% from his then small Bunge salary. Karue's CDF had a smooth intro courtesy of late Oloo Aringo who helped to establish the Parliamentary Service Commission with own budget separate from the executive.
